1. IV Ketamine Infusions
Our IV ketamine treatment delivers precise, low-dose infusions for rapid symptom relief. Each 40-minute session is closely monitored for safety, easing depressive symptoms and promoting emotional balance.
2. SPRAVATO® (Esketamine) Nasal Spray
FDA-approved nasal spray ketamine therapy offering quick results for major depressive disorder and treatment-resistant depression. Supervised by medical experts for comfort and safety.
3. Intramuscular (IM) Injections
A balanced option for sustained relief without IV infusions. Controlled low-dose injections help stabilize mood between sessions and support lasting recovery.

In recent years, Ketamine-Assisted Therapy has redefined how clinicians approach mental health treatment. Originally used as a dissociative anesthetic, the use of ketamine in psychiatry has proven to promote rapid neuroplasticity and help restore balance to brain circuits disrupted by mental illness.
Our low-dose ketamine treatment minimizes side effects while maintaining strong results. Mild dizziness or a brief dissociative experience may occur but fades quickly. Clinicians monitor your heart rate, blood pressure, and comfort during all dosing sessions to ensure safe, precise ketamine administration in a calm, professional setting.

Ketamine works by stimulating glutamate activity, which helps repair neural pathways that regulate mood and emotional response. This process creates new perspectives and enhances personal growth, allowing patients to manage symptoms of depression, anxiety, and other mental health issues more effectively.
Yes. When performed under medical supervision, Ketamine-Assisted Therapy is both safe and well-tolerated. Our low-dose protocols ensure stability, and any temporary side effects such as mild nausea or dissociation fade quickly. Studies published in peer-reviewed clinical data confirm its strong safety profile and success rate across various conditions.
A typical program includes six to eight dosing sessions over three to four weeks, followed by optional integration sessions. The number of sessions depends on your treatment plan, condition, and how your body responds to ketamine use. Many patients notice a rapid onset of relief after the first few sessions.
Ketamine therapy has demonstrated results across multiple mental disorders, including treatment-resistant depression, anxiety disorders, bipolar disorder, obsessive-compulsive disorder, eating disorders, and trauma-related conditions. It is also being studied for substance use disorders and chronic pain relief through ongoing clinical trials.
